Linebacker Kendall Moore from Southeast Raleigh High School (Raleigh, N.C.) has been waiting for the opportunity to get to know Brian Kelly has his new staff. Kelly met with Moore and his family the first week of January and this week he’ll host two of Kelly’s assistant coaches.

Diaco and Cooks will visit him.

Kelly stated in today's press conference that he expects Fox, Calabrese and Grace to vie for the starting spots at MILB and WILB. So that doesn't bode well for Moore's prospects as a starter.

That said, Fox will reportedly miss spring camp while he recovers from surgery (torn labrum), so there should be plenty of reps available for Moore to distinguish himself.
